Join a team recognized as a Platinum Certified Canada’s Best Managed Company and one of BC’s Top Employers.
Part of Wesgroup Equipment, Williams Machinery has proudly supported BC industries for 120 years through reliable equipment, exceptional service, and trusted safety training.
Reporting to the Operations Manager, the Outside Equipment Sales Support Representative (ESSR), will be primarily responsible for successfully obtaining new customers in equipment support areas such as servicing agreements, parts, attachments, and operator training.
The ESSR will also be responsible for maintaining positive customer relationships.
What’s in it for you? Competitive compensation: 50,000 – 70,000 (base salary and uncapped commission) Company vehicle Comprehensive benefits package Health and Lifestyle Spending Accounts Employee and Family Assistance Program (EFAP) RRSP matching Paid vacation (3 weeks) What you'll do: Generate new business through site visits and outbound calls Sell planned maintenance contracts to new and existing customers Present dealership’s full-service offerings, including parts, attachments, service, and operator training Manage incoming customer calls and maintain relationships Collaborate with sales reps to pass along equipment leads Liaise between parts, service, and sales to resolve issues and enhance customer experience Use MS Dynamics to track and manage calls, prospects, leads, and deals Identify opportunities for all Wesgroup Equipment product lines Support other departments with customer insights Demonstrate a positive, team-oriented attitude and willingness to learn Perform other duties as assigned What You’ll Bring: 2–3 years of successful sales experience Proven ability to develop and maintain new and existing customer relationships in person, by phone, and email Knowledge of the full sales process: prospecting, qualifying, and closing deals Excellent communication, attention to detail, and customer service skills Ability to multitask in a dynamic environment; motivated, organized, and enthusiastic Proficient in Microsoft Office Valid driver’s license with a clean record; able to travel within the Lower Mainland Privacy Notice for Job Applicants : By applying, you consent to share your name and email with our third-party assessment provider solely for assessment purposes, if required.
